摘要:
The spectral emission characteristics of multiple quantum well semiconductor lasers of the Fabry–Perot type are a strong function of laser cavity length and mirror reflectivities. 15 nm theoretically predicted wavelength shifts were validated experimentally. This has immediate applications in the development of semiconductor laser‐pumped solid‐state lasers, where accurate control of the semiconductor laser pump spectral emission is essential.
